About Mohammed VI polytechnic University (UM6P) 

Located at the heart of the future Green City of Benguerir, Mohammed VI Polytechnic University (UM6P), a higher education institution with international standards, is established to contribute to the development of Morocco and the African continent. Its vision is honed around research and innovation at the service of education and development. This unique nascent university, with its state-of-the-art campus and infrastructure, has woven a sound academic and research network, and its recruitment process is seeking high quality academics and professionals in order to boost its quality-oriented research environment in the metropolitan area of Marrakech. 

About MSN department 

The Materials Science, Energy, and nano-engineering (MSN) is a department at Mohammed VI Polytechnic University that aims to makes use of innovative research and education in order to promote solution development and entrepreneurship (in the context of Moroccan and African challenges), while training the next generation top scientists, innovators and entrepreneurs.

Research at MSN is organized in different research clusters including Energy Transition, Smart and Functional Materials, and Sustainable Materials. With more than 160 members and several national and international academic and industrial partners, MSN is emerging as a strong actor in the Moroccan materials research scene.

Position Announcement

Job Title: Postdoctoral position in functional materials for fertilizer development and customization

Area of specialization: Functional materials & Fertilizers

Place: UM6P – MSN Department 

Contact: Pr. El-Houssaine ABLOUH : [email protected]

Desrciption du poste

The successful candidate will carry out duties to the highest standard and will:

  • Conduct experimental research to develop new customized fertilizers through green technologies
  • Carry out independent and/or directed advanced research to achieve the project objectives
  • Prepare research reports as required by the funding body and produce scientific publications in leading journals 
  • Supervision of master and PhD students and trainees providing guidance on experimental processes and techniques, data analysis, and research methodologies.
  • Collaborate with research colleagues and actively develop internal and external networks relevant to the research projects
  • Keep the project team apprised about relevant information, progress and results of research activities, and clarify any issues in the implementation of projects/experiments in a timely manner as possible.
  • To help in building integrated management approaches to identify areas of improvement within the research structure.
  • Support if required, the development of proposals for research funding.

PROFIL :

  • PhD in polymer science, materials science, chemistry, chemical engineering, fertilizer science, or a closely related field.
  • Strong expertise in the design, functionalization, and processing of organic materials for fertilizer customization.
  • Solid knowledge of fertilizer science, particularly phosphate-based fertilizers, multinutrient fertilizers, slow/controlled-release fertilizers and coating technologies.
  • Proven experience in developing functional coatings, additives, or advanced materials to improve fertilizer performance, stability, compatibility, and agronomic efficiency.
  • Strong understanding of recent R&D trends in innovative fertilizers, including fertilizer customization, enhanced-efficiency fertilizers and nutrient delivery systems.
  • Experience with materials and fertilizer characterization techniques such as XPS, AFM, TEM, NMR, XRD, SEM/EDX, DVS, ICP, and nutrients release kinetics, and nutrient analysis.
  • Ability to design and conduct multidisciplinary research combining materials science, chemistry, fertilizers science, and sustainable agriculture.
  • Good publication record in peer-reviewed journals, considering the candidate’s career stage.
  • Ability to prepare scientific reports, deliverables, and high-quality publications.
  • Experience in laboratory work, experimental planning, data analysis, and co-supervision of Master’s and/or PhD students.
  • Strong communication skills, teamwork spirit, and motivation to contribute to applied research with industrial relevance in fertilizer development and customization.
